    In this episode, Harry and Ron crash their flying Ford Anglia into the Womping Willow. Snape brings them both up to Hogwarts, and they serve their detentions. A mysterious voice echoes from somewhere far away, and Harry begins to wonder who, what, and where it is. Something is afoot at Hogwarts....

    Topics/Summary:

    · 3:33 Quick recap and Snape taking Harry and Ron up to the castle. It is important that Snape is the one to bring these two up to show his ability to move outside the lines, especially early on. Dumbledore defends Harry and gets his punishment down from expulsion to detention.

    · 15:23 Detention. I was debating whether to have any middle time between their conversation with Snape and their detention. Of course they need time to put their bags down and say hello to their friends, but that might change the air of the detention. Harry is addressing Gildroy Lockhart’s fan mail and hears a voice. As he walks back to his dormitory, he hears it again and begins to wonder what it might mean…

    25:25 The final beats of the story. The whole quidditch practice showdown happens, and Ron’s wand backfires on him. We also have Professor Lockhart’s class and we begin to understand just how incompetent he really is. The final sequence of the story is the Deathday Party. Harry, Ron, and Hermione go to Nearly Headless Nick’s party, and as they leave, Harry hears the voice again. It is closer and more intense than ever before, so he runs after it. They come across the horrible scene with Mrs. Norris, the water, and the writing on the wall: “The Chamber of Secrets has been opened; enemies of the heir, beware.”

    In this episode, we analyze the second trailer released by HBO for the Harry Potter TV show. This one is for a behind-the-scenes special called Finding Harry: The Craft Behind the Magic. It is a behind the scenes look at the production of Harry Potter and the Philosopher's Stone, the first season of the Harry Potter TV show. Enjoy!

    Topics/Summary:

    Listen to episode 326 analyzing the first official trailer here!

    · 2:54 Dominic McLaughlin looks so much like Harry! But it’s not in the way that he looks like Daniel Radcliff, but that he looks like the Harry from the books. There are still some differences, but that continues to support the idea that these characters will be similar, but not the same.

    · 9:00 Wow! We’re getting behind the scenes footage! It’s crazy to think that we just got the release date to the TV show itself, and we’re already getting full releases of behind-the-scenes specials. We’ve almost graduated the point where the product itself is the goal, but an expansion of the fandom and the story.

    · 14:56 Philosopher’s Stone? Christmas? We glossed over some of the most important pieces of information we learned from the trailer. For one, the project is called Harry Potter and the Philosopher’s Stone, not the Sorcerer’s Stone. And it will be released this year! Christmas has the right feeling of magic and family to make for the perfect release date.

    · 21:13 Still no Voldemort? HBO has confirmed that he has been cast and will appear in at least a few seasons, so it’s odd that we haven’t heard a peep. They’re really keeping this under wraps! I don’t really care about the name of the actor playing him, just the interpretation of the character. In this way the casting does actually matter, so any information would be great!

    · 27:29 Snape and Dumbledore and still stealing the show! Even in the special trailer, these two had big features and interviews. I want them to have a heavy feature, but it would be a shame if they took over the screen.

    In this episode, we analyze the trailer for the Harry Potter TV show. We have our first looks at Hogwarts, The Hogwarts Express, 4 Privet Drive, Snape, Dumbledore, and many more exciting characters and places in Harry Potter and the Philosopher's Stone. Enjoy!

    Topics/Summary:

    · 1:36 4 Privet Drive looks similar to the films. The Dursleys clearly have a mean streak, and Petunia has a big feature. Is she going to be the one doling out punishment to Harry the most? The cupboard under the stairs is more depressing than the films for sure. The whole house looks similar, but it feels a little darker.

    · 12:40 Harry looks great in action! This is the first time we’ve seen him acting live.

    · 14:22 Rubeus Hagrid makes an appearance, but it’s not what I imagined. His voice is just the voice of a normal person, not the big clumsy person we know and love. I’m sure we will grow to love him as we always do, but right now I don’t see the vision.

    · 18:35 The Hogwarts Express is fantastic! It looks pretty much the same which is the right choice. They did it right the first time and I’m glad they didn’t mess with it. However, King Cross is something of an improvement I think compared to the films. Hogsmeade Station is also a cool place which comes across well.

    · 23:41 Hogwarts is …… interesting. In every shot, I thought one of two things: this is a sky lodge, or this looks exactly like the film. I’m a little disappointed that this is our first impression of the castle because the best parts of the castle are big and bright, not closed off and lit with torches like the majority of what we saw.

    · 30:30 The characters look awesome. I am blown away by Snape and Dumbledore! Snape clearly has such depth and I’m so looking forward to seeing him develop. And Dumbledore looks like a combination between the Gambon and Harris versions which might be the best of both worlds. Ron is something of a dufus, but that might open the door for the biggest character transformation in the whole series.
